Just For Laughs Festival goes all virtual, all free

Hannah Gadsby, Sarah Cooper, DeAnne Smith, Canada's Drag Race, and Jo Koy among acts appearing in two-day comedy festival

    1 of 1 2 of 1

      After the year we’ve had, we could all use a few laughs. Now the Just For Laughs comedy festival is providing that with a special two-day event, on October 9 and 10. All acts are virtual, and all acts are free to watch.

      “Just For Laughs has worked tirelessly over the recent months to curate an inimitable comedy experience that will include multiple digital comedy rooms running simultaneously with a hybrid of programming in forms of In Conversations, live discussions, and panels, designed specifically for online audiences,” a JFL press release states.

      In total, there will be over 100 artists. Included among the first group of announced acts are: Hannah Gadsby, Jo Koy, Howie Mandel, Kenya Barris, Nicole Byer, DeAnne Smith (who was on last year’s NOW JFL42 cover), Trixie Mattel, and Tituss Burgess.

      One of the breakout stars of the pandemic, Sarah Cooper, whose TikTok videos of lip synching Trump have gone viral, is also one of the acts, as well as the stars of Canada’s Drag Race.

      Kevin Hart’s global comedy brand, Laugh Out Loud (LOL), is the festival’s official programming partner. Its experiential division, LOL X, will curate a lineup dedicated to showcasing Comedy in Color, featuring live stand-up, virtual panel discussions, live podcast tapings, and more.

      Both the Montreal and Toronto festivals were cancelled earlier this year because of the COVID-19 pandemic.

      “Rest assured that we will be back in a big way in 2021 with exciting plans for the comedy fans and industry who travel to join us every Summer,” Just for Laughs Group president and CEO Charles Décarie said.
